A seed company planted a floral mosaic of a national flag. The perimeter of the flag is 2 comma 400 ft Determine the​ flag's wid
Westkost [7]

Answer:

the width is 470 ft and the length is 730 ft.

Step-by-step explanation:

Perimeter of a flag is 2l+2w

Let w = width

Let l = w+260

2(w+260)+2w=2,400

2w+520+2w=2400

4w+520=2400

4w=1880

w=470

So, the length would be 470+260, or 730

Therefore, the width is 470 ft and the length is 730 ft.
